Product Overview
French Black Marble is a bold decorative natural marble known for its black background and irregular white to ivory breccia movement. The stone creates a strong architectural effect, especially when used in large-format wall panels, polished floors, kitchen islands, luxury bar counters, staircase cladding, and statement furniture pieces. Its visual character combines modern black stone aesthetics with natural marble texture, making it suitable for both contemporary and classic interior design.
Compared with plain black marble, French Black Marble has a more expressive pattern. The white mineral sections appear like broken stone fragments across the black base, giving each slab a distinctive layout. This makes the material especially valuable for projects that require visual focus, strong contrast, and premium stone identity. In hotel lobbies, villa interiors, high-end apartments, boutique stores, and private clubs, French Black Marble can be used to create a powerful focal point without relying on artificial decoration.

Installation & Maintenance
- Inspect all French Black Marble pieces before installation to confirm color tone, vein direction, size, finish, and edge details.
- Use experienced natural stone installers, especially for large-format wall panels, staircases, island tops, and book-matched layouts.
- Dry lay pieces before fixing when vein matching, floor pattern control, or panel sequencing is important.
- Use suitable stone adhesive, grout, and sealant according to local installation conditions and stone application.
- Seal the marble surface after installation where required, especially for countertops, bathrooms, kitchens, and high-use areas.
- Clean with neutral stone-safe cleaners and avoid acidic chemicals, strong alkaline cleaners, and abrasive pads.
- Use coasters, mats, and protective pads on table tops, island tops, and bar counters to reduce staining and surface wear.
- For polished surfaces, periodic professional maintenance can help preserve gloss and long-term appearance.
